Understanding the Moving Process
Residential moving, even within a familiar area, involves careful packing, loading, transporting, and unloading of your household goods. This requires skilled hands to protect fragile items, efficiently pack larger furniture, and strategically load a moving vehicle to prevent shifting during transit. Long-distance moving, or cross-country moves, adds layers of complexity. These moves require specialized planning for extended travel, ensuring your belongings are secured for longer journeys, and often involve coordinating with providers who have a deeper understanding of interstate regulations and logistics. Storage unit services are often integrated into these moves, providing a temporary or long-term solution for items that don’t fit into your new home immediately, or for items being moved out of a current residence before the new one is ready.
What Can Go Wrong and How to Mitigate It
Several common pitfalls can derail a move. Overpacking can lead to overloaded vehicles and increased costs. Inadequate packing materials or techniques can result in damaged furniture and fragile items. Misjudging the time required for loading and unloading can cause significant delays, especially if you have a tight schedule for vacating your current home or settling into your new one. For long-distance moves, unexpected road conditions, vehicle issues, or administrative hurdles can arise. Choosing providers without verifying their experience or reliability is a frequent mistake. Factors Affecting Moving Costs
The cost of moving is influenced by several key factors. The distance of your move is a primary driver – a local move within New Marshfield will naturally cost less than a cross-country relocation. The volume and weight of your belongings are also significant. The more you have to move, the larger the vehicle required, and the longer the loading and unloading process will take, all of which contribute to the overall expense. The type of services you require also plays a role; opting for full-service packing and unpacking will increase costs compared to a DIY packing approach. The need for storage units, especially for extended periods, adds to the expense. Additionally, the time of year can sometimes influence pricing, with peak moving seasons potentially seeing higher demand and associated costs.
